Intrinsic peroxidase activity of carbon dots derived from expired drugs and its application in automatic detection of total antioxidant capacity

In the post-COVID-19 pandemic, the stockpiling of medicines by most households could pose a pollution risk as they may expire over time. In this study, an expired amoxicillin act as carbon source to prepare peroxide-like functional carbon dots nanozymes doped Fe (Fe-CDs). Importantly, a high-value treatment technique for expired drugs was proposed. To obtain outstanding catalytic performance, compared with other commonly doped metals, Fe-CDs catalyzed the oxidation of TMB by H2O2 with the highest efficiency. In particular, the oxidation product of TMB (oxTMB) would be alleviated in the presence of antioxidants. Significantly, antioxi-dants could briefly cause the fading of oxTMB and the fading level was correlated with various concentrations of antioxidants. Importantly, a sequential injection strategy was introduced to control the fading process caused by antioxidants to improve the accuracy. Under the optimum condition, the limit of detection (LOD) was 0.13 mg/L (for ascorbic acid) with the linear concentration range from 0.5 to 15 mg & sdot;L- 1. Finally, the total antioxidant capacity (TAC) in human serum samples were evaluated successfully.
